How to uninstall Skyforge from your PC

This page contains complete information on how to remove Skyforge for Windows. The Windows version was developed by Mail.Ru. Go over here where you can get more info on Mail.Ru. More info about the software Skyforge can be seen at . The program is usually installed in the C:\GamesMailRu\Skyforge directory. Take into account that this location can differ depending on the user's decision. C:\Users\UserName\AppData\Local\Mail.Ru\GameCenter\GameCenter@Mail.Ru.exe is the full command line if you want to remove Skyforge. Skyforge's main file takes about 5.27 MB (5530016 bytes) and is named GameCenter@Mail.Ru.exe.

The executable files below are part of Skyforge. They occupy an average of 5.64 MB (5914432 bytes) on disk.

  • GameCenter@Mail.Ru.exe (5.27 MB)
  • hg64.exe (375.41 KB)
